International Under-14 Development Tournament
Czech Republic 1-3 Scotland
Tuesday 5th May 2015
Rijssen, Netherlands

(McDonald x2, McGrath)

A double from Declan McDonald on his international debut and a goal from Kieran McGrath secured a victory for Scotland Under-14s against the Czech Republic in Rijssen, Netherlands.

Scotland recovered from losing an early goal to equalise just before half-time as Alloa Athletic's McDonald netted the first of his two goals. Kieran McGrath, who plays for Hibernian, gave Scotland the lead after an hour before McDonald completed his brace in the dying moments of a match in which Neil Macintosh's side were worthy of their victory.

The side now face the hosts tomorrow before playing Turkey on Friday in the round-robin development tournament.
